New Child Restraint Laws - From the NZ Transport Agency

From Nov 1st 2013 the child restraint laws will be changing. The mandatory use of child restraints in vehicles will be extended by two years, with all children required to be correctly secured in an approved restraint until their 7th birthday (this includes booster seats).

Children aged seven will continue to be required to be secured in an approved child restraint if one is available in the vehicle, and if not, in any child restraint or safety belt that is available, until their 8th birthday.
